Description
MQ-5 Methane LPG Liquid Propane Gas Sensor Module is an affordable and efficient solution for detecting gas leaks. This module is perfect for integrating gas sensing capabilities into various projects and applications. Its primary utility lies in its ability to detect hazardous gases like Methane, Propane, and LPG, making it indispensable for both industrial and domestic safety purposes. The sensor can detect gas concentrations from 300 to 10,000 ppm, making it highly sensitive to LPG, natural gas, and coal gas. Technical Specifications
Product Specification | Value |
Operating Voltage (V) | 5 |
Model Name | MQ-5 |
Operating Temperature (°C) | -20 to 50 |
Detection Gas | LPG, methanol, coal gas |
Concentration Range (ppm) | 300 to 10,000 |
Heater Voltage | 5V AC/DC |
Load Resistance | Adjustable |
Heating Consumption | ≤750 mW |
Sensitivity | Variable depending on the gas |
Humidity | Less than 95% RH |
How to Use - Gas Sensor
- Connect the VCC pin to a stable 5V DC power supply.
- Connect the GND pin to the ground of your circuit.
- Utilize the analog output (Aout) for precise gas concentration readings via your microcontroller's ADC.
- Use the digital output (Dout) to trigger a threshold alert when gas concentration surpasses a set level.
- Allow an initial warm-up time of over 24 hours for optimal performance.
- Calibrate using adjustable load resistance to tailor sensitivity to specific gases.
